Primary Applications

Engineered specifically for CO2 laser optical trains and specialized infrared optics systems, this 28mm cylindrical lens excels in:

  • CO2 Laser Beam Shaping: Converts circular laser beams into sharp, linear focal lines for sheet cutting, wire stripping, and surface ablation.

  • Astigmatism Correction: Rectifies elliptical beam profiles emitted by specialized IR diode lasers or quantum cascade lasers.

  • Thermal Line Scanning: Focuses infrared thermal radiation onto linear detector arrays for high-speed non-destructive testing.
